§ 1157.101 — PAYMENT OF APPROVED OR ESTABLISHED CLAIM

ES § 1157.101Title 3. GUARDIANSHIP AND RELATED PROCEDURES · Part E. ADMINISTRATION OF GUARDIANSHIP · Ch. 1157. PRESENTMENT AND PAYMENT OF CLAIMS · Art. C. PAYMENT OF CLAIMS, ALLOWANCES, AND EXPENSES

Statute text

View on source
Except as provided for payment of an unauthenticated claim at the risk of a guardian, a claim or any part of a claim for money against the estate of a ward may not be paid until the claim or part of the claim has been approved by the court or established by the judgment of a court of competent jurisdiction.

Legislative history

Added by Acts 2011, 82nd Leg., R.S., Ch. 823 (H.B. 2759), Sec. 1.02, eff. January 1, 2014.
